Comprehending Seals and Their Functions
Seals are developed to avoid the passage of fluids or gases in between two parts. They work by creating a barrier that lessens leakage, secures equipment versus contamination, and helps preserve appropriate pressure levels. Here's a table summarizing the typical kinds of seals:

Seals can deteriorate due to a number of factors, causing leaks and system failure. Comprehending the common issues will make it possible for quicker medical diagnosis and efficient solutions. Here's a list of prevalent seal concerns:
Wear and Tear: Over time, seals can experience destruction from friction, pressure, and temperature changes.Incorrect Installation: Seals may leak if poorly set up, causing gaps that jeopardize their function.Chemical Damage: Exposure to harsh chemicals can damage seals made from inappropriate products.Ecological Factors: UV direct exposure, moisture, or extreme temperature levels can negatively affect seal performance.Misalignment: Improper positioning of the components can cause irregular tension on the seal, causing early failure.Seal Repair Techniques
When attending to seal problems, there are a few repair methods that can be utilized depending on the extent of the damage.
1. Changing the Seal
This is the most simple solution when a seal is beyond repair. Replacement includes removing the harmed seal and Soundproofing Seals fitting a new one, ensuring appropriate installation.
2. Reconditioning the Seal
In many cases, seals can be refurbished. This may involve cleaning and smoothing surface areas and applying sealant products to fill minor spaces or cracks.
3. Utilizing Sealants
Specialized sealants can be used to seal small leakages. It is essential to select a sealant that is compatible with the materials being sealed and the environment it will be exposed to.
4. Retrofitting
For setup where seals are prone to failure, retrofitting with a more robust seal design can enhance durability and dependability.
5. Surface area Adjustment
Making sure that the breeding surfaces are smooth and free of particles can improve seal efficiency. This might involve machining or sanding surfaces as essential.

Replacing a seal may appear overwhelming, but following an organized approach can streamline the process. Here's a detailed detailed guide:
Identify the Seal Type: Determine the type and size of the seal that requires replacement.Collect Tools: Collect the tools and materials noted above.Take apart the Unit: Carefully dismantle the elements to expose the seal. Bear in mind or pictures for reassembly.Eliminate the Old Seal: Use a seal puller or scraper to draw out the harmed seal.Tidy the Area: Thoroughly tidy the breeding surface areas to eliminate particles or old seal material.Install the New Seal: Carefully put the new seal in position. A: The frequency of seal replacement depends on the application and operating conditions. Regular examinations and upkeep can assist recognize wear before failures occur.
Q: Can I repair a leaking seal?
A: Minor leakages can sometimes be corrected with sealants or reconditioning approaches. However, if a seal is considerably used or damaged, replacement is the safest alternative.
Q: What tools do I need for seal repair?
A: Basic tools consist of a seal puller, scraper, torque wrench, and sealant applicator. Depending upon the circumstance, specialized tools might be needed.
Q: Are there various kinds of sealants?
A: Yes, there are numerous types of sealants, consisting of silicone, polyurethane, and epoxy. The option depends upon the materials included and environmental exposure.
